Hey - I'm kicking off a 14 player dynasty league with a group of experienced players who are all friends IRL. One frustration we have had with large dynasty leagues is how little value there is later in the drafts and how it can take a long time to unseat top teams. I've seen contracts used as a way to combat this, ensuring the talent pool in the draft has more depth, however, with no native tools in Sleeper, this feels complicated to implement. I had a thought that we could instead enforce roster cuts at the end of each season (by a certain date). We have 19 man rosters (including taxi, not including IR), the idea would be you have to cut your roster down to 15 (or something) at some deadline date before the draft. This would force tough decisions and increase the talent pool in the draft. Should it be weighted so that top teams drop more players (since worse teams are more likely to hoard young players with lower hit rates)? Has anyone tried anything like this?
